You are viewing a plain text version of this content. The canonical link for it is here.
Posted to issues@fineract.apache.org by "James Dailey (Jira)" <ji...@apache.org> on 2022/11/11 01:14:00 UTC

[jira] [Commented] (FINERACT-1798) Extension point: command processing service

    [ https://issues.apache.org/jira/browse/FINERACT-1798?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=17632007#comment-17632007 ] 

James Dailey commented on FINERACT-1798:
----------------------------------------

Aleks - When implementing this, please ensure we are looking at security aspects - additional command processing suggests to me a new potential route for attack.  At a very high level commands should have isolated capability.  

Workflow enhancements within the application seem like a nice to have.  Would it make more sense to have this external to the application?  




> Extension point: command processing service
> -------------------------------------------
>
>                 Key: FINERACT-1798
>                 URL: https://issues.apache.org/jira/browse/FINERACT-1798
>             Project: Apache Fineract
>          Issue Type: Improvement
>            Reporter: Aleksandar Vidakovic
>            Assignee: Aleksandar Vidakovic
>            Priority: Major
>             Fix For: 1.9.0
>
>
> Make the current - synchronous - command processing service replaceable. Provide an example implementation in custom modules based on Apache Camel + LMAX disruptor routes. Provide enough documentation to enable users to implement their own command processing (could by a way to integrate workflow engines).



--
This message was sent by Atlassian Jira
(v8.20.10#820010)